We have decided to discontinue the publication of preprints on our preprint server as of 1 March 2024. The publication culture within mathematics has changed so much due to the rise of repositories such as ArXiV (www.arxiv.org) that we are encouraging all institute members to make their preprints available there. An institute's repository in its previous form is, therefore, unnecessary. The preprints published to date will remain available here, but we will not add any new preprints here.

On the Non-Tangential Touch Between the Free and Fixed Boundaries for the Two-Phase Obstacle-Like Problem

Hayk Mikayelyan and John Andersson

Abstract

In this paper we consider the following two-phase obstacle-problem-like equation in the unit half-ball \begin{equation*} \Delta u = \lambda_{+}\chi_{\{u>0\}}-\lambda_{-}\chi_{\{u<0\}} ,\,\, \lambda_\pm>0. \end{equation*} We classify the angles of touch between the free boundary and the fixed one if the boundary data $f$ satisfies certain conditions. This results are connected to the results from [AMM].
